Construction of the Hainan Free Trade Port from the perspective of regional cultural development

作者:Chunliang Xiu, Tong Li · 发表于:Frontiers in Earth Science · 年份:2023 · DOI:10.3389/feart.2022.1032953 · 被引用次数:19 · 研究领域:Economic Zones and Regional Development、Maritime Ports and Logistics、Socioeconomic Development in Asia

This study summarizes the internal relationship and mechanism of industrialization, business culture, and higher education that affect the development of modern industrial and commercial culture, and consequently, the construction of free trade ports in Hainan. The cases of Hong Kong, Singapore, and Dubai free trade ports were considered as references. Based on immigration, naturalization, and education in Hainan’s history, Hainan’s cultural base map, which influences the construction of modern industrial and commercial culture, was proposed to be formed by splicing and overlapping of the free, guarding, farming-reading, farming-marine, and immigrant cultures. The development course of Hainan in the past 30 years indicated that although Hainan has always been at the forefront and highland of reform and opening up, it is still relatively backward despite the implementation of long-term policies; moreover, its development performance is not ideal. The existing problems and factors related to the present ideology mainly include the following: 1) The pursuit of “making quick money” has led to the ups and downs of Hainan’s development. 2) Lack of innovation hinders functional improvement leading to poor sustainability. 3) The course of modern industrial civilization based on a cultural base map is short. 4) Although bottom-up industrialization plays a key role in the formation of modern industrial civilization, it is not followed by Hainan.
